New Agriculture Assistant Secretary Position to Strengthen Tribal Relations.

This bill establishes a new, high-level position within the US Department of Agriculture: Assistant Secretary for Tribal Relations. This change aims to improve the planning, coordination, and implementation of agricultural and nutritional programs specifically serving Indian Tribes. For Tribal members, this means a dedicated leader focused on ensuring their needs are addressed at the highest departmental level.
Key points
Creates the position of Assistant Secretary of Agriculture specifically dedicated to overseeing Tribal relations and programs.
The appointee must have a background in Tribal affairs, ensuring specialized representation.
The new official will coordinate USDA programs (like food and forestry initiatives) that impact Tribal communities and participate in related rule-making.
